چکیده

Additive, multiplicative, and odd ratio neutral models for interactions are for long advocated and controversial in epidemiology. We show here that these commonly advocated models are biased, leading to spurious interactions, and missing true interactions. INTRODUCTION The concept of interaction stands for long controversial in epidemiology circles [1]–[7]. Main stream of these approaches arrive to additive effects as a meaningful model for testing “biologic interaction” [8][9][5], and deny, except in few special cases [10], a similar role for multiplicative effects. The issue is problematic because case-only designs for gene-environment and gene-gene interactions rely on the validity of multiplicative models [11][12], and have been regarded as more efficient alternatives to the typical random sampling of cases and controls [13]. We bring two hypothetical examples a priori detached from any explicit mathematical equation, but amenable to be unambiguously classified as interaction and non-interaction, respectively. We here evaluate the models for interaction dominant in epidemiology circles, by pursuing at least consistency with these two instances of our notion of interaction. INTERACTION NOTION Colloquially, by interaction we mean that the concurrent exposition to a set of factors produces an effect that is surprising when compared to what one would expect from the effects of the intervening factors, if they acted independently. For example, spark and oxygen (factors) are each practically innocuous, with only the spark releasing a small and transient amount of heat (the effect). In the presence of gasoline, inner factors “unavailable” to the analysis can be regarded as the particular chemical configuration holding the potential energy that is released only in the join exposition to spark and oxygen that lead to the surprising effect (fire) compared to their separated individual effects. Internally, the chemical bonds storing the stabilizing energy in gasoline break out by oxidation with O2 (combustion), and the chemical (organic compound) changes into CO2, H2O, generating heat, light, sound, as the effect of an exothermic reaction (Figure 1).
